What does 'Low Frost Technology' mean?
Low Frost Technology significantly reduces the formation of ice and frost on the freezer walls compared to conventional freezers. This means you will need to manually defrost the freezer much less frequently, saving you time and effort, and improving the appliance's energy efficiency.
How often do I need to defrost the freezer section?
Thanks to Low Frost technology, defrosting is needed less often than with traditional freezers. You should consider defrosting when the ice layer on the freezer walls reaches approximately 3-5mm thickness. This could be anywhere from every few months to once or twice a year, depending on usage.
What is the ideal temperature setting for this fridge freezer?
For the fridge compartment, a temperature between 2°C and 4°C (36°F and 39°F) is generally ideal for food safety. For the freezer, -18°C (0°F) is the standard recommended temperature. Adjust the thermostat within these ranges based on how full the unit is and your specific needs.

Troubleshooting
Appliance is not cooling or not cold enough.
Check if the power cord is securely plugged in and the wall socket is active. Ensure the temperature control is set correctly (not too high). Check if the door is fully closed and the seal is intact. Avoid overloading the unit, which can restrict airflow. If placed near a heat source, move it.
Appliance is making unusual noises.
Some noises (e.g., gurgling, humming, clicking) are normal during operation as refrigerant circulates or the compressor cycles. Ensure the appliance is level on the floor, as unevenness can cause rattling. Check that bottles or items inside are not vibrating against each other or the walls.
Water is accumulating inside the fridge or on the floor.
This can happen if the drain hole in the back of the fridge compartment (where condensation collects) is blocked. Clear it with a thin wire or pipe cleaner. Ensure food items are not touching the back wall, which can freeze and block the drain. Check if the door is closing properly and the seal is not damaged, allowing warm air to enter.

Setup
Placement: Position the fridge freezer on a level, stable surface away from direct sunlight and heat sources (e.g., ovens, radiators). Ensure there's at least 10cm of clear space around the back and sides for adequate ventilation.
Leveling: Use the adjustable feet at the bottom to ensure the appliance is perfectly level. This helps with door alignment and efficient operation.
Initial Power-On: After positioning, wait at least 4 hours before plugging the unit into a power outlet. This allows the refrigerant fluids to settle, preventing potential damage to the cooling system.
First Use Clean: Before loading food, clean the interior with a solution of mild detergent and warm water. Wipe dry thoroughly.

Care
Exterior Cleaning: Regularly wipe down the mark-proof exterior with a soft, damp cloth. For tougher marks, use a mild, non-abrasive cleaner. Dry thoroughly.
Interior Cleaning: Clean the interior shelves, drawers, and walls every few months with a solution of mild detergent and warm water. Remove all food items first. Rinse with clean water and dry completely before reloading food.
Defrosting: Thanks to Low Frost technology, manual defrosting of the freezer is required much less frequently. When frost build-up becomes noticeable (e.g., more than 5mm thick), remove all contents, turn off the appliance, and allow the frost to melt naturally. Wipe up water and dry thoroughly before restarting.
Door Seals: Periodically check and clean door seals to ensure they are free from debris and form a tight seal, which is crucial for energy efficiency.
